Lineer Manyetik Sensör

Ne Yaparlar ve Nasıl Kullanılır?

Lineer Manyetik (Hall Effect) Sensör, manyetik alan değişikliklerini algılamak ve ölçmek için kullanılan bir elektronik bileşendir.

Lineer Manyetik (Hall Effect) Sensör Nedir?

Lineer manyetik sensör, manyetik alanın şiddetini ve yönünü algılayabilen bir tür Hall etkisi sensörüdür. Hall etkisi, bir elektrik akımı taşıyan bir iletkenin bir manyetik alan içinde bulunduğunda yanıt verdiği bir fiziksel fenomen olarak bilinir. Lineer manyetik sensörler, bu etkiyi kullanarak manyetik alan değişikliklerini ölçer.

Çalışma Prensibi

Lineer manyetik sensörlerin çalışma prensibi şu şekildedir:

  1. Hall Elemanı: Sensörün içinde bulunan bir Hall elemanı, manyetik alanın etkisi altında çalışır. Manyetik alan, Hall elemanının üzerine etki eder.
  2. Manyetik Alanın Etkisi: Manyetik alan şiddeti veya manyetik akı, Hall elemanı üzerinde bir elektriksel potansiyel farkı (gerilim) oluşturur. Bu gerilim, manyetik alanın şiddeti ile doğru orantılıdır.
  3. Analog veya Dijital Çıkış: Lineer manyetik sensörler, genellikle manyetik alanın şiddetini analog bir gerilim çıkışı veya dijital bir sinyal olarak sunarlar. Analog çıkışlı sensörler, manyetik alanın kesin şiddetini voltaj seviyesi olarak iletebilir. Dijital çıkışlı sensörler, belirli bir manyetik alan eşiği aşıldığında bir dijital sinyal üretebilir.

Kullanım Alanları

Lineer manyetik sensörler, manyetik alanların ölçülmesi ve kontrol edilmesi gereken birçok uygulama için kullanılır. İşte bazı kullanım alanları:

  1. Konum Algılama: Lineer manyetik sensörler, bir cismin veya nesnenin lineer konumunu algılamak için kullanılır. Örneğin, bir asansörün yüksekliği veya bir otomobilin fren pedalının pozisyonu gibi.
  2. Endüstriyel Otomasyon: Endüstriyel makinelerin kontrolü ve otomasyonunda yaygın olarak kullanılır.
  3. Otomotiv Uygulamaları: Otomobillerde fren pozisyonu, gaz pedalı pozisyonu ve vites konumu gibi birçok uygulamada kullanılır.
  4. Manyetik Etiket Okuma: Manyetik etiketlerin okunması ve yerinin belirlenmesi için kullanılır.

Örnek Projeler

Lineer manyetik sensörler, farklı projelerde kullanılabilir. İşte bir örnek proje:

  1. Otomatik Perde Kontrolü: Lineer manyetik sensörü kullanarak evinizin perdelerini otomatik olarak kontrol eden bir proje oluşturabilirsiniz. Sensör, perdenin konumunu algılar ve belirli bir pozisyona geldiğinde perdeyi açar veya kapatır.

Bir lineer manyetik (Hall etkisi) sensörünü kullanarak temel bir örnek proje oluşturabiliriz. Bu projede, bir lineer manyetik sensörü kullanarak bir nesnenin konumunu ölçeceğiz ve bu veriyi Arduino ile okuyarak seri monitörde görüntüleyeceğiz.

Malzemeler:

  1. Arduino (örneğin, Arduino Uno)
  2. Lineer manyetik sensör (Hall etkisi sensörü)
  3. Manyetik bir nesne (örneğin, bir mıknatıs)
  4. Erkek-erkek Jumper kablolar
  5. USB kablosu (Arduino’yu bilgisayara bağlamak için)

Devre Bağlantısı:

Lineer manyetik sensörünüzün belgelerine veya üzerindeki işaretlere göre bağlantılarınızı yapmalısınız. Genellikle, sensörün VCC pinini Arduino’nun 5V pinine, GND pinini Arduino GND pinine ve sinyal pinini bir analog giriş pinine (örneğin A0) bağlamanız gerekebilir. Manyetik nesneyi sensöre yaklaştırarak veya uzaklaştırarak sensörün çıkışını değiştirebilirsiniz.

Arduino Programı:

Aşağıda, Arduino ile lineer manyetik sensörü kullanarak nesnenin konumunu ölçen bir örnek program bulunmaktadır. Bu program, sensörden gelen analog veriyi okur ve seri monitörde nesnenin konumunu gösterir.

const int sensorPin = A0; // Lineer manyetik sensörün sinyal pini A0'ye bağlı

void setup() {
  Serial.begin(9600);
}

void loop() {
  int sensorValue = analogRead(sensorPin); // Lineer manyetik sensörden okunan değeri al
  Serial.print("Nesne Konumu: ");
  Serial.println(sensorValue);

  delay(1000); // 1 saniyede bir ölçüm yapmak için
}

Bu program, lineer manyetik sensörden gelen analog veriyi okur ve seri monitörde nesnenin konumunu gösterir. Sensörün çıkışı, manyetik nesnenin konumuna bağlı olarak değişecektir. Manyetik nesneyi sensöre yaklaştırarak veya uzaklaştırarak bu değeri değiştirebilirsiniz.